Finance Review Summary — Project Maple

Quick one for the sales leads: we've finished the first pass on acquiring Brightfell Logistics. Numbers look decent — solid margins, light debt, some overlap with our Norvik routes. Due diligence kicks off next month if the board nods. Keep this off customer calls. The key strategic detail sits below.

board note of kawip-yajof: The renewal with Zorixox Group closes at $10 million a year, 15 percent below the last contract. Project Druix slips by a full year because of the tooling delay.

# Build Provenance: Incremental Rebuilds on Mosswire

Quick primer: Mosswire only rebuilds pages whose content hash changed, so "why didn't my page update?" usually means the source hash matched. Every incremental run writes a provenance record — which inputs, which template version, which cache entries it reused. If output looks stale, don't nuke the cache first; check the provenance log. Each record is keyed by the token that appears below.

build token for fafof-tageg: htk21_f30a3062ec5a0972b3bbf

Management Meeting Minutes — Currency Hedging

Present: heads of department, Vanterra Goods. Discussion centred on exposure from the Ostlund supply contracts, paid in foreign currency. Agreed to hedge roughly 70% of projected twelve-month exposure via forward contracts, reviewed quarterly. Treasury to draft the policy update; procurement to confirm volume forecasts by next Friday. A few folks wanted a higher ratio — parked for the next review. The confidential note on related business plans sits directly below.

confidential, kahog-bawif: The northern region missed its Pramir quota by 20.0 percent last quarter. Casaxek Freight plans to lower the Fraion list price by 41.5 percent in December. The finance team signed off on a budget of $236.4 million for Project Druius. The renewal with Fenysix Partners closes at $91.3 million a year, 2.1 percent below the last contract.

### Q: Who maintains the Fare Foundry rules engine, and how do I change a shipping-fee rule?

Fare Foundry evaluates every cart against a stack of fee rules (zone, weight, promo overrides — in that order, which trips up everyone at first). Rules live in the `fee-rules` repo; edits need a review from someone on the Pricing Guild plus a dry-run against last week's orders. Stuck, or found a rule doing something weird? Send the rule ID and a sample cart to the address below.

escalation mailbox, kaweg-kahif: druwyn.sordor@nelvroworks.corp